As the saying goes, there are lots of methods to skin a cat, and so there are a multitude of techniques for raising bilingual young children. Amongst all these options, one thing remains constant — a children’s really like for predictability.
Have you ever noticed how poorly lots of youngsters deal with alter and how they thrive when on familiar turf? When you’ve read that very same story each and every night for two months, you’ll know what I mean. Surely, children learn languages under the most chaotic conditions — just look at the average dinner table scene — but some predictability within the chaos spells safety and security, which in turn promotes understanding.
Most multilingual families have discovered that a fixed language program in the home greatly reduces the tendency for young children to mix the languages — or worse, the flat-out refusal to speak the second language. One parent expressed it perfectly “I’ve noticed that when Anna gets overwhelmed by some thing, she just tunes out. I guess that it is the toddler safety mechanism against facts overload.” Kees van der Laan continued, “But I really don’t want her to tune out my Dutch, so my wife and I agreed on a language combination that we can both live by, though keeping it very simple for Anna. I feel that the consistency is ultimately even more crucial than which kind of system we use.” In deciding upon your method, you’ll absolutely need to have to think about what will function finest for your loved ones, but here are the two most common techniques:

Kees speaks his native Dutch, even though his wife speaks English. Each parent or caregiver consistently speaks only one language to the child. Sometimes OPOL demands additional “language supplements,” such as playgroups, visits from loved ones, a trip to the country, or a native speaking nanny or au-pair. It helps tremendously for your child to hear that his parent isn’t the only 1 who speaks this language. Youngsters are savvy small creatures who are rather capable of reasoning that they do not genuinely have to have to know a language if it is only spoken by one other person.
2) A second option, slightly less prevalent but tremendously profitable is Minority Language at Residence (ML@H). It merely means that everyone speaks the minority language at property, even if this language is not the native language of both parents. It is in all probability the most dependable system for raising truly native speaking youngsters given that it ensures consistent interaction from birth until the child leaves household.
However, the ML@H parent has to be able to quell doubts and remain the course unwaveringly. When your child isn’t speaking the community language on the exact same level as his or her monolingual peers (usually the ML@H child doesn’t reach parity with them until around five years of age), it’s hard not to be concerned. The McColloughs in Germany keep in mind “We were watching other children jabbering away in total German sentences, though Patrick seemed incapable of getting out two or 3 connected words.” Inside months right after () starting preschool, nonetheless, he had transformed entirely. “Now he can’t stop talking in either
language.” Even when you know that your child is going to catch up, it can be daunting to watch him struggle. Some parents fear that he will never discover the main language, even though this genuinely only occurs when children are isolated from the main language inside a minority speaking community.
3) Frankly, any pattern that works for your family and provides enough interaction in the second language is fine. Examples of such variations are: (1) 1 language is spoken each and every day, the other on extended vacations to one more country (2) one language is spoken in a specific location (e.g. if the kids attend an immersion program), the other at property.
As you can see, the raising of multilingual kids is a flexible and highly personal process, so just adapt the fundamental language systems to something that fits your lifestyle. Even the most highly-trained athlete couldn’t finish a marathon in ill-fitting shoes, and all your training won’t support if you aren’t settled comfortably for the lengthy haul. Don’t forget, it isn’t all on you you can obtain an immersion program, call upon grandparents, organize playgroups and schedule frequent visits to your country — very good for junior’s language, but just as valuable and enjoyable for you.
